How to Start Your Trezor Device

To begin using your Trezor wallet, follow the steps provided on Trezor.io/start.

Step 1: Visit the Official Setup Page Open your browser and go to the official setup page. Always confirm the correct website address to avoid phishing attempts.

Step 2: Connect Your Trezor Device Use the USB cable provided in the box to connect your Trezor hardware wallet to your computer.

Once connected, the setup page will detect your device and guide you through the installation process.

Step 3: Install Trezor Suite Download and install Trezor Suite, the official software interface for managing your hardware wallet.

Trezor Suite allows users to:

Manage cryptocurrency accounts

Send and receive digital assets

Track portfolio balances

Monitor transaction history

The software is available for Windows, macOS, and Linux systems.

Step 4: Install Firmware If your device is new, you will be asked to install the latest firmware. Firmware updates help maintain the security and performance of the device.

Step 5: Create a New Wallet During the setup process, your Trezor wallet will generate a recovery seed phrase consisting of 12 or 24 words.

This phrase is the backup for your wallet and must be stored safely.

Step 6: Secure Your Recovery Phrase Write your recovery phrase on the card provided in the package.

Important security tips:

Never store the recovery phrase digitally

Do not share it with anyone

Keep it in a secure location

If your device is lost or damaged, the recovery phrase allows you to restore your wallet.

Advantages of Using a Trezor Hardware Wallet

Using a Trezor hardware wallet offers several benefits compared to software wallets.

Offline Key Storage Your private keys are stored securely inside the hardware device rather than on internet-connected computers.

Transaction Confirmation Every transaction must be physically confirmed on the device screen, reducing the risk of unauthorized transfers.

Protection Against Malware Since private keys never leave the device, malware on your computer cannot access them.

Open-Source Security The technology developed by SatoshiLabs is open source, allowing the community to review and verify its security.
